Henry D. Stockton Jr.

Published 5:00 am Monday, July 31, 2006

Services for Henry D. Stockton Jr., of McComb, are 11 a.m.Monday, July 31, at Catchings Funeral Home with burial in HollywoodCemetery.

Visitation is today from 2 until 6 p.m. and Monday from 10 until11 a.m. at the funeral home.

Mr. Stockton, 73, died July 29, 2006, at his home. He was bornin Pike County on June 26, 1933, to Henry D. Stockton Sr. andVannie Belle Johnston Stockton.

He was a retired general clerk with the U.S. Postal Service. Hewas a member of Johnston Station Baptist Church. He was a member ofMcComb City Lodge No. 382 F&AM. He was also a veteran of theU.S. Army during the Korean War.

Preceding him in death were his parents and his sisters, AlineStockton, Norma Cobb and Eunice Ratcliff.

Survivors are his wife, Hilda Lou “Tootsie” Howell Stockton, ofMcComb; his son, Brian Stockton and his wife, Carleen, of Summit;his sister, Bessie Stockton Reeves and her husband, John H., ofSummit; his brother-in-law, Kenneth Lee Howell, and his wife, KathyMarie, of Mandeville; his sister-in-law, Nell Marie Price, ofMcComb; two granddaughters; and numerous nieces and nephews.
